Explorar el Código

Merge branch 'new_pad_branch' of http://git.shengws.com/zhangbj/xt_pad into new_pad_branch

xiaoming_global hace 5 años
padre
commit
5eaa4a16c5
Se han modificado 2 ficheros con 810 adiciones y 526 borrados
  1. 87 0
      src/pages/home/privacyPolicy.vue
  2. 723 526
      src/pages/main/dialog/MonitDialog.vue

+ 87 - 0
src/pages/home/privacyPolicy.vue Ver fichero

@@ -0,0 +1,87 @@
1
+<template>
2
+  <div class="page_privacy">
3
+    <h1 class="title">
4
+      <div class="GoBack" @click="$router.go(-1)">
5
+        <span class="iconfont">&#xe720;</span>返回
6
+      </div>
7
+      <span class="name">隐私声明</span>
8
+      <div class="GoBack"></div>
9
+    </h1>
10
+    <div class="boxList">
11
+      <div class="privacyTitle">声明</div>
12
+      <div class="privacyBox">
13
+        <p>本软件尊重并保护所有使用服务用户的个人隐私权。为了给您提供更准确、更有个性化的服务,本软件会按照本隐私权政策的规定使用和披露您的个人信息。但本软件将以高度的勤勉、审慎义务对待这些信息。除本隐私权政策另有规定外,在未征得您事先许可的情况下,本软件不会将这些信息对外披露或向第三方提供。本软件会不时更新本隐私权政策。您在同意本软件服务使用协议之时,即视为您已经同意本隐私权政策全部内容。本隐私权政策属于本软件服务使用协议不可分割的一部分。</p>
14
+        <br />
15
+        <p>1.适用范围</p>
16
+        <p>a)在您使用本软件网络服务,本软件自动接收并记录的您的手机上的信息,包括但不限于您的健康数据、使用的语言、访问日期和时间、软硬件特征信息及您需求的网页记录等数据;</p>
17
+        <br />
18
+        <p>2.信息的使用</p>
19
+        <p>a)在获得您的数据之后,本软件会将其上传至服务器,以生成您的排行榜数据,以便您能够更好地使用服务。</p>
20
+        <br />
21
+        <p>3.信息披露</p>
22
+        <p>a)本软件不会将您的信息披露给不受信任的第三方。</p>
23
+        <p>b)根据法律的有关规定,或者行政或司法机构的要求,向第三方或者行政、司法机构披露;</p>
24
+        <p>c)如您出现违反中国有关法律、法规或者相关规则的情况,需要向第三方披露;</p>
25
+        <br />
26
+        <p>4.信息存储和交换</p>
27
+        <p>本软件收集的有关您的信息和资料将保存在本软件及(或)其关联公司的服务器上,这些信息和资料可能传送至您所在国家、地区或本软件收集信息和资料所在地的境外并在境外被访问、存储和展示。</p>
28
+        <br />
29
+        <p>5.信息安全</p>
30
+        <p>a)在使用本软件网络服务进行网上交易时,您不可避免的要向交易对方或潜在的交易对方披露自己的个人信息,如联络方式或者邮政地址。请您妥善保护自己的个人信息,仅在必要的情形下向他人提供。如您发现自己的个人信息泄密,请您立即联络本软件客服,以便本软件采取相应措施。</p>
31
+      </div>
32
+    </div>
33
+  </div>
34
+</template>
35
+
36
+
37
+<style lang="scss" scoped>
38
+.page_privacy {
39
+  width: 100%;
40
+  margin: 0 auto;
41
+  height: 100%;
42
+  overflow-y: auto;
43
+  display: flex;
44
+  flex-direction: column;
45
+  > div:last-child {
46
+    flex: 1;
47
+    overflow-y: auto;
48
+  }
49
+  .title {
50
+    font-size: 0.45rem;
51
+    padding: 0.3rem 0.37rem;
52
+    color: $title-color;
53
+    @include align-items-center;
54
+    @include display-flex;
55
+    @include justify-content-between;
56
+    @include text-align;
57
+    background: #fff;
58
+    .GoBack {
59
+      color: $main-color;
60
+      font-size: 0.45rem;
61
+      @include display-flex;
62
+      .iconfont {
63
+        color: $main-color;
64
+        font-size: 0.5rem;
65
+        margin-top: 1px;
66
+        @media only screen and (min-width: 768px) {
67
+          margin-top: 3px;
68
+        }
69
+      }
70
+    }
71
+  }
72
+  .name {
73
+    margin-right: 1.3rem;
74
+    font-size: 0.5rem;
75
+  }
76
+  .privacyTitle {
77
+    font-size: 0.6rem;
78
+    text-align: center;
79
+    margin-top: 0.4rem;
80
+  }
81
+  .privacyBox {
82
+    font-size: 0.45rem;
83
+    width: 90%;
84
+    margin: 0 auto;
85
+  }
86
+}
87
+</style>

La diferencia del archivo ha sido suprimido porque es demasiado grande
+ 723 - 526
src/pages/main/dialog/MonitDialog.vue